Matt ((Oakland))

Matt, do you think Felix Jones will ever pan out? I mean the guy has been in the league for a few years and we keep hearing "potential."Also, what are your thoughts on Harvin with/without Favre?Thanks

Matt Williamson
  (12:00 PM)

I am high on Felix and esp Harvin. Harvin first-you cannot forget that Harvin has only been a WR for one season. To me, I think he can revolutionize the slot position once he really learns the trade. Much faster, stronger and better after the catch than guys like Welker. Adding Moss also helps Harvin a great deal for the short term. He will be great. I also like Felix. But I am not sure that adding the weight in the off season was a great idea. Not quite as explosive or quick. And-how often does adding/losing a reasonable amount of weight really work out for RBs? I like that Dallas seems more dedicated to Felix too. The jury is still out, but don't sell him short yet.

I am a huge fan of Earl Thomas in Seattle. Seems like a playmaker every 7 days. What was your take on him coming out of the draft and what level of player do you see him acheiving?

Matt Williamson
  (12:05 PM)

I have him in my Top 10 Rookie Report and he certainly is a playmaker. I liked him a lot coming out. Pure FS to me that he clearly does his best work in deep patrol. Not afraid to tackle/hit though. Excellent ball skills. Very good range. Rarely do rookie FS come in and tear it up, but he-and Nate Allen-are doing it. Just think once he spends a year in the league and learns QB tendencies, the opposing WRs, etc. It sure looks like Seattle hit on both first round picks.

Matt, how improved is the Steelers O line this year? In the past 3 games against the Bucs, Ravens, & Browns, the Steelers have given up a total of 2 sacks while giving up zero sacks against the Bucs and Browns. How would you describe a starting 5 of Starks, Kemo, Pouncey, Legursky and Flozell? I think it's the best line that the team has had in the past 4 years. Thoughts?

Matt Williamson
  (12:12 PM)

Funny you mentioned that. I was just on Pittsburgh radio yesterday saying how no one is talking about the guys up front, but how they are drastically improved. The left side is slightly above average. Pouncey will be a super star. Legursky is adequate. Flozell understandably started rough, but seems to have learned the RT position quickly. Big physical OL. You look around the league, OL play is very poor right now. Pittsburgh's is better than many realize. New OL coach too.

Do you think CJ is going to get worn down in the next year or so? That is a lot of carriers no matter how good an RB he is, no?

Matt Williamson
  (12:49 PM)

I do really worry about that. However, to his credit, I compare him to Gretzky a bit in that he has such great vision that he doesn't take a TON of big hits in the open field. But unlike 99, he will stick it right up in there and doesn't shy away from a hit at all. I think Fisher does overuse him. He will still be very good, but it wouldn't take much for him to turn into a 4.45/40 guy instead of a 4.24/40 player.
